The Village Board employs a professional village manager to serve as the chief administrative officer responsible for day-to-day operations of Village services, leadership of the several departments, and execution of policies set by the Board. The village manager is appointed by the village president with the advice and consent of the Board. Read more about the village manager's duties here.
With more than 30 years of experience in municipal government, Mary Jo Seehausen has held a variety of leadership roles including Village Administrator, Assistant Village Administrator and Human Resources Director, along with extensive management experience in public safety and general government operations.
She is recognized for her ability to navigate complex challenges, foster strong relationships, and develop solutions that balance the needs of residents, staff and elected officials.
